The Formal Relationship Between Direct and Continuation-Passing Style Optimizing Compilers: A Synthesis of Two Paradigms (1994)

by Amr A. Sabry
Citations:13 - 0 self

Documents Related by Co-Citation

150 Reasoning about Programs in Continuation-Passing Style – Amr Sabry Sabry, Matthias Felleisen
595 Compiling with Continuations – Andrew Appel - 1992
13 The Structure of Continuation-Passing Styles – John Hatcliff - 1994
101 Danvy and Andrzej Filinski. Representing control, a study of the CPS transformation – Olivier - 1992
263 Definitional interpreters for higher-order programming languages – John C. Reynolds - 1972
174 Call-by-name, call-by-value and the λ-calculus – G Plotkin - 1976
97 C.P.: Continuations: A mathematical semantics for handling full jumps – C Strachey, Wadsworth - 1974
79 A Generic Account of Continuation-Passing Styles – John Hatcliff, Olivier Danvy - 1994
34 Correctness of procedure representations in higherorder assembly language – Mitchell Wand - 1991
235 The Essence of Compiling with Continuations – Cormac Flanagan, Amr Sabry, Bruce F. Duba, Matthias Felleisen - 1993
137 Essentials of programming languages – D P Friedman, M Wand, C T Haynes - 1992
219 Call-by-name, call-by-value, and the -calculus – G D Plotkin - 1975
573 The Definition of Standard ML (Revised – Robin Milner, Mads Tofte, Robert Harper, David MacQueen - 1997
53 A Reflection on Call-by-Value – Amr Sabry, Philip Wadler - 1996
91 Lambda-Calculus Schemata – Michael J. Fischer - 1993
60 Categorical Structure of Continuation Passing Style – Hayo Thielecke, Alan Paxton, Andy Pitts, Jon Riecke, David N. Turner, Phil Wadler - 1997
116 On the Expressive Power of Programming Languages – Matthias Felleisen - 1990
49 Danvy and Andrzej Filinski. Abstracting control – Olivier - 1990
10 Formalizing program transformations – Belmina Dzafic - 1998